Kankarbagh is one of the renowned residential neighbourhoods in Patna which used to be the largest colony in Asia during the early 20th century. This urban settlement is divided into various well-developed sectors and blocks that have ample facilities to cater to the varied needs of its residents as well as visitors. There are many shops, restaurants, banks, schools, hospitals, fitness centres, and other amenities within easy reach of hotels in Kankarbagh, Patna. The locality is also home to several landmarks, including the well-known Patliputra Sports Complex and the popular Kumhrar Park, which exhibits many artefacts.
During their stay at Kankarbagh hotels, tourists can explore various markets and shopping complexes in the vicinity that sell an array of items like clothes, footwear, accessories, etc. Some of the best places to shop near Kankarbagh are Vishal Mega Mart, Daily Needs, 9 to 9, Khetan Super Market, Maurya Lok Complex and Hathwa Market – all within a 5 km radius of the neighbourhood. To shop their favourite brands, visitors can also head to the famous Cinepolis P&M Mall (10.4 km). A diverse selection of dining venues is available near hotels in Kankarbagh area for tourists to relish local dishes like litti-chokha as well as multi-cuisine delicacies. Some of the popular places to eat in the locality are Harilal’s, Arush Hotel, Food Adda, Momo Nation Café, Biryani Mahal, Bawarchi, KFC, Domino’s, Keventers and Biryani Adda. Travellers can also explore popular restaurants nearby like AB's - Absolute Barbecues, Foresto Paradise, Barbeque Nation, Aasman, Moti Mahal Deluxe, Indian Summer Café, Bansi Vihar, Al Chef, Kapil Dev’s Eleven and The Biryani Mall, among others.
Travellers staying in this part of the city gain easy access to many popular tourist attractions. The Panch Shiv Mandir, Kumhrar Park, Buddha Smriti Park, ISKCON Temple and Shri Krishna Science Centre are all within a 5 km radius of Kankarbagh and can be reached in around 15-20 minutes by car. Tourists can also plan a visit to the popular Golghar (5.6 km), Bihar Museum (6.5 km), Eco Park (7.6 km), Sanjay Gandhi Biological Park (4.2 km), Funtasia Water Park (8.8 km), and Patna Sahib (9.9 km), which are a must-visit while staying at Patna hotels.
Kankarbagh is well-connected to different parts of Patna and nearby areas by various modes of transport, including state and private buses, auto-rickshaws and cycle rickshaws. It is located at a short distance from both the prominent railway stations in Patna, namely Rajendra Nagar Terminal (1.6 km) and Patna Junction (3.9 km). Jay Prakash Narayan International Airport is within 10 km of Kankarbagh and offers easy access to the area in nearly half an hour.
